电脑
Android虚拟设备和模拟器: Android虚拟设备(AVD)是模拟器的一种配置。开发人员通过定义需要硬件和软件选项来使用Android模拟器模拟真实的设备。 一个Android虚拟设备(AVD)由以下几部分组成: 硬件配置:定义虚拟设备的硬件特性。例如,开发人员可以定义该设备是否包含摄像头、是否使用物理QWERTY键盘和拨号键盘、内存大小等。 映射的系统镜像:开发人员可以定义虚拟设备运行的Android平台版本。 其他选项:开发人员可以指定需要使用的模拟器皮肤,这将控制屏幕尺寸、外观等。此外,还可以指定Android虚拟设备使用的SD卡。 开发电脑上的专用存储区域:用于存储当前设备的用户数据(安装的应用程序、设置等)和模拟SD卡。
Android模拟器启动与停止
控制模拟器
模拟器与磁盘镜像: 模拟器使用电脑上可挂载的磁盘镜像来模拟真实设备的闪存分区。例如,它使用包含模拟器专用内核的磁盘镜像、Android系统、ram磁盘镜像和保存用户数据和模拟SD卡的可写镜像。 正常启动模拟器,需要用到一组特定的磁盘镜像文件。默认情况下,模拟器总是在AVD使用的私有存储区域查找磁盘镜像。如果模拟器启动时没有找到镜像文件,它会根据SDK中储存的默认版本在AVD文件夹中创建磁盘镜像。
在Android4中,模拟器将同时支持移动电话与平板电脑。下面以平板电脑为例(使用WSVGA皮肤),介绍一下Android模拟器。
前面介绍了Android模拟器的配置及启动。在启动模拟器后,默认情况下使用的是英语。为了方便不熟悉应用的用户使用,下面演示如何设置语言为简体中文。
Android模拟器启动后,显示的时间与系统当前时间并不相同,这主要是因为模拟器的时区与系统的不同,下面将演示如何设置时区。